Factors Affecting Cost
- Window Size: Larger windows typically cost more due to the increased materials and labor required.
- Material: The type of material used, such as vinyl, wood, or aluminum, can significantly impact the price.
- Glass Type: Double or triple-pane glass can be more expensive but offers better insulation.
- Labor Costs: Local labor rates in Pasco, WA, can vary, affecting the overall installation cost.
- Customization: Special features like tinted glass or decorative elements can add to the expense.
- Removal of Old Windows: If old windows need to be removed, this can increase labor costs.
- Permits: Some installations may require permits, adding to the overall cost.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
| Task Description | Average Cost Range |
|---|---|
| Basic Hopper Window | $150 - $300 |
| High-End Hopper Window | $400 - $800 |
| Labor (per hour) | $50 - $100 |
| Removal of Old Windows | $50 - $150 per window |
| Customization Features | $50 - $200 |
| Permit Fees | $50 - $100 |
